# Transfer Load Disconnector: Ensuring Safe Power Transfers

## What is a Transfer Load Disconnector?

A transfer load disconnector is an essential electrical device designed to safely transfer electrical loads between power sources. These devices play a critical role in maintaining continuous power supply while ensuring the safety of both equipment and personnel during transfer operations.

## Key Features of Transfer Load Disconnectors

Modern transfer load disconnectors come equipped with several important features:

– Manual or automatic operation modes
– Visible break contacts for enhanced safety
– Interlocking mechanisms to prevent parallel operation
– Robust construction for reliable performance
– Clear position indicators

## Applications in Various Industries

Transfer load disconnectors find applications across multiple sectors:

### Commercial Buildings

In office complexes and shopping centers, these devices ensure uninterrupted power during generator switchovers.

### Industrial Facilities

Manufacturing plants rely on transfer load disconnectors to maintain production during power source transitions.

### Healthcare Institutions

Hospitals use these devices to guarantee continuous power for critical medical equipment.

## Choosing the Right Transfer Load Disconnector

When selecting a transfer load disconnector for your application, consider:

– Current and voltage ratings
– Number of poles required
– Environmental conditions
– Space constraints
– Future expansion needs
